Made my doors quick release. Just cut the pin out and replaced it with a 7/16th (I think) pin. Wheel'd all day Sunday and absolutely love it. Should have done this YEARS ago.

http://i179.photobucket.com/albums/w...ps34e48784.jpg

Top pin goes up from the bottom, bottom pin drops in from the top. Got that?

http://i179.photobucket.com/albums/w...ps9b8decde.jpg
Had to grind a chunk out of the head of the pin to get it to clear the hinge bolt. Close up of the pin ground down clearing the bolt.

http://i179.photobucket.com/albums/w...ps359c8744.jpg
AAnd door less!

http://i179.photobucket.com/albums/w...ps27e0f42e.jpg
The view from inside. Now once I get some had doors made I can switch them out easily.
